North American Data Center Offers

All eyes have been on Ohio this month, amid a raft of latest knowledge middle improvement bulletins within the Midwestern state.

Google is known to have earmarked $2.3 billion to develop its websites in Columbus, New Albany, and Lancaster. The tech big has already spent greater than $4.4 billion in Ohio since opening its first knowledge middle in New Albany in 2019.

5C Data Centers has introduced plans to develop its subsequent knowledge middle campus, CMH01, within the Columbus, Ohio area, following the acquisition of a dwell knowledge middle (see primary picture).

Positioned in one of many quickest rising knowledge middle markets in North America, the acquired web site encompasses over 1.7 million sq ft of land with a dwell 66,000 sq ft knowledge middle. In accordance with the operator, 200 MW of capability is secured, with the primary 100 MW scheduled for the primary quarter of 2024.

The information comes as Microsoft was reported to have signed an settlement to construct as much as six knowledge middle buildings on greater than 200 acres in Licking County, west of Ohio State Route 79.

Staying within the Midwest, Compass Datacenters has began to remodel the previous Sears headquarters web site in Hoffman Estates, Illinois, right into a hyperscale knowledge middle campus. 

Compass mentioned it will assemble “5 hyperscale knowledge facilities” on the almost 200-acre web site. Development of the campus will generate 1,000 native jobs. As soon as operational, the mission will signify roughly $10 billion in native funding, based on the Dallas-based operator. 

In the meantime, CyrusOne filed plans with the Texas Division of Licensing and Regulation to “up-fit” an present facility within the metropolis of Richardson, close to Dallas. Prices are estimated to be round $80 million. 

Stream Data Centers has damaged floor on a brand new 135-acre campus in San Antonio, Texas. As soon as full, the San Antonio III campus will assist as much as 5 buildings and as much as 1.5 million sq ft of information middle area, supporting 200 MW of IT capability at full construct.

In different information, CIM Group closed on a $125 million mortgage dedication to fund the development of Utilized Digital’s high-performance computing campus in Ellendale, North Dakota, whereas Kinetic Seas mentioned it has accomplished part one of its deliberate AI knowledge middle in Oak Brook, Illinois. 

DataNovaX has introduced the opening of the $1 billion Pioneer Park knowledge middle campus in Wichita Falls, Texas, whereas Cologix has acquired two knowledge facilities in Iowa from Join Des Moines

On the regulatory entrance, Louisiana has launched new laws providing tax breaks for knowledge middle operators and builders. The information comes as Maryland handed a brand new regulation designed to make it simpler for builders of information facilities to put in backup mills, which in flip will encourage the event of latest knowledge facilities within the state. 

In power infrastructure information, Reston, Virginia-based Bechtel has damaged floor in Wyoming on an superior nuclear reactor that makes use of sodium as a substitute of water as a coolant, based on a June 10 information launch from the contractor.

European Data Center Developments

In Europe, Amazon will make investments an extra €10 billion ($10.7 billion) into its cloud infrastructure and logistics community in Germany because the know-how big expands its community of information facilities globally

The newest plans embrace €8.8 billion to construct and keep its cloud infrastructure for the AWS cloud computing enterprise within the Frankfurt area by 2026.

Microsoft plans to take a position $3.2 billion in synthetic intelligence and cloud amenities in Sweden, its largest-ever infrastructure wager within the Nordic nation drawing on the area’s wealthy provide of inexperienced power. 

The transfer cements the tech big’s footprint within the nation by including 20,000 GPUs, or graphics processing models, at its three knowledge facilities. The corporate can be committing to coaching 250,000 in “important AI expertise,” based on a press release on Monday. 

The information got here as CoreWeave introduced it will make investments $2.2 billion to broaden and open three new knowledge facilities in continental Europe earlier than the tip of 2024. 

“Europe represents the subsequent frontier for the AI business and is a vital milestone within the subsequent part of CoreWeave’s development,” mentioned CEO Mike Intrator.

Asia-Pacific Data Centers Builds

In Asia-Pacific knowledge middle information, a consortium of Singtel and US-based funding agency KKR is reportedly the main bidder trying to purchase an 18.3% minority stake in ST Telemedia International Centres in a deal price $1.3 billion. Citing nameless sources, Reuters mentioned {that a} deal could possibly be sealed or introduced in early June. 

In the meantime, policymakers in Malaysia are in discussions with potential Chinese language traders to construct knowledge facilities within the Southeast Asian nation because it seeks to draw extra “high-quality” investments, based on Economic system Minister Rafizi Ramli.

Microsoft, which earlier this yr unveiled a $2.2 billion funding plan in Malaysia, has bought 123 acres (PDF) to develop knowledge facilities within the nation, and TikTok proprietor ByteDance is planning to broaden its knowledge facilities within the Southeast Asian nation.

Additional east, Amazon mentioned it would launch a brand new AWS infrastructure area in Taiwan by early 2025. The Asia-Pacific (Taipei) Area will give builders, startups, enterprises, and different organizations “higher selection for working their purposes and serving finish customers” in Taiwan, Amazon mentioned.

In New Zealand, in the meantime, US-based surf park developer Aventuur has gained approval to develop a mission promising year-round entry to waves warmed by warmth from a close-by knowledge middle. 

Consent to proceed was issued by a panel appointed by the Environmental Safety Company, the regulator mentioned this week. In addition to the surf lagoon and the information middle operated by telephone firm Spark New Zealand, there shall be a photo voltaic farm to energy the positioning.
